
York University’s Top 30 Alumni Under 30 program celebrates inspiring and diverse alumni, 29 years old and younger, who are making a positive and impactful difference —both locally and abroad.
From Toronto to communities around the world, York’s young alumni are pushing the boundaries across sectors and borders. They are leaders, actively working to create meaningful change within their businesses, organizations and communities.
These changemakers reflect the values of York University—bold, inclusive, and dedicated to creating positive change.

About York U's Top 30 Alumni Under 30
Launched in 2021, York’s Top 30 Alumni Under 30 program seeks to highlight the success and diversity of the University’s young alumni community, while inspiring the next generation of young alumni leaders to make a positive difference locally and globally.
